Author Notes: As a child, my folks loved to do Sunday afternoon dinners at various restaurants in the area. Occasionally this would mean a “destination” trip to Marshall, Mi where the famed Win Schuler Restaurant was located. I loved their cheese spread which was served on every table as soon as you arrived. The Schuler family now markets their spread and varieties thereof, but I learned long ago to make my own which is very similar ( and so easy! ) —inpatskitchen
Makes: about 2 cups
Ingredients
-
2
slices bacon
-
2
cups finely shredded medium cheddar
-
3
tablespoons prepared horseradish
-
1/3
cup mayo
-
1/2
teaspoon Tabasco sauce
Directions
- Cook the bacon slices until crispy. Cool and crumble.
- Mix all the ingredients together and stir vigorously until the cheese actually seems to meld into the mayo.
- Chill for a couple of hours before serving with crackers. ( I actually think the Schuler family served their spread with melba toast).
